Assessing Market Viability: A USDA Feasibility Study Framework

Determining the viability of a new agricultural product or venture demands careful market analysis. The United States Department of Agriculture (USDA) offers a robust structure for conducting feasibility studies, providing farmers and entrepreneurs with invaluable insights to make informed decisions. This comprehensive framework guides users through each step of the process, from recognizing target markets to evaluating potential risks and rewards.

  • The USDA feasibility study structure begins with a thorough assessment of the product or service, including its features and potential benefits.
  • Moreover, it suggests a comprehensive analysis of the target market, considering factors such as size, population, and purchasing behaviors.
  • The framework also highlights the importance of financial planning, encompassing cost assessments and revenue projections.

Finally, the USDA feasibility study framework provides a systematic approach to examining market viability, enabling agricultural entrepreneurs and businesses to make well-informed decisions.

Unlocking Business Potential: An SBA Feasibility Study Guide

Embarking on a new venture is an exciting journey, however it's crucial to approach it with careful planning and due diligence. A comprehensive feasibility study can illuminate the potential opportunities and challenges inherent in your business idea. The Small Business Administration (SBA) offers invaluable resources and guidance to help entrepreneurs navigate this essential process . This guide delves into the key aspects of an SBA feasibility study, providing insights to empower you to make informed decisions.

A thorough feasibility study involves a multi-faceted analysis of various factors crucial for business success. Market research plays a pivotal role in understanding customer preferences and identifying viable market niches. Furthermore , financial projections provide vital insights into your startup costs, revenue sources, and overall profitability.

  • Market Analysis: Conducting thorough research to understand customer demand, competition, and industry trends.
  • Financial Projections: Developing realistic financial statements that forecast revenue, expenses, and profitability.
  • Operational Plan: Outlining the day-to-day operations of your business, including production processes, staffing requirements, and logistics.

The SBA offers numerous resources to support entrepreneurs in conducting feasibility studies. These range workshops, online tools, and expert guidance . By leveraging these valuable tools, you can increase your chances of launching a successful venture .

Global Expansion Readiness: Conducting International Feasibility Studies

Before venturing into the complexities of international business, conducting thorough market analyses is crucial. These in-depth examinations provide invaluable insights into the potential success of your initiative in a foreign market. A well-structured feasibility study assesses various factors such as economic conditions, industry trends, and competitive analysis to determine the viability of your services.

  • Essential factors in a global expansion feasibility study include:
  • Understanding local legal framework
  • Industry insights to gauge potential
  • Identifying cultural sensitivities
  • Financial projections

By meticulously analyzing these elements, businesses can make informed decisions check here about their international market entry. A comprehensive feasibility study acts as a roadmap, reducing uncertainties and paving the way for a smooth and profitable global venture.
